摘要
工程质量检测在探明工程实体内部缺陷的同时,会引发破坏已完工结构的问题,质量检测效果与被检测对象损害程度之前的矛盾成为工程质量检测工作关注的重点。以地质雷达法为例,分析其在工程质量检测中缺陷的探测应用,介绍地质雷达法的作用原理及突出优势,梳理雷达检测法应用流程,并结合具体案例,研究该方法在工程缺陷探测中的应用方案,供相关人员参考借鉴。
While detecting internal defects of engineering entities,engineering quality inspection will cause the problem of destroying the completed structure.The contradiction between the quality inspection effect and the degree of damage to the detected object has become the focus of engineering quality inspection.This article takes the geological radar method as an example to analyze its defect detection application in engineering quality inspection,introduces the principle and outstanding advantages of the geological radar method,combs the application process of the radar detection method,and combines the specific case to study the method for engineering defect detection.The application schemes in this paper are for reference of relevant personnel.
